Visitors of the Remington Arms Company booth (#726) or the Remington Mobile Marketing Truck (#4131) at the Annual Meetings will be given a chance to win a Versa MAX Shotgun. In order to win, one must correctly guess the number of shells within a large shotshell on display. The winner will be required to have a valid driver's license or proof of identification and will be required to complete an ATF form #4473 (5300.9) at his or her local firearms retailer that holds a valid Federal Firearms License. In addition, the winner will be required to pass a NICS background check.
